There are 3 common types of loan interest: easy interest, compound interest and precomputed interest.
Let's take a look at how a basic interest loan works, and how this type of interest varies from substance and precomputed interest. See if you prequalify for a loan With a basic interest loan, interest is computed based on your outstanding loan balance on your payment due date. With installment loans, you'll normally have a repaired payment term.

See if you prequalify for a loan With a precomputed loan, the interest is identified at the start of the loan rather than as you make payments and rolled into your loan balance.
On the flip side, late payments on a precomputed loan might not increase the quantity of interest you pay but you might still deal with late-payment costs. If you make on-time payments for the full regard to a precomputed loan, you'll typically pay about the same in interest as you would on a basic interest loan.
With a substance interest loan, interest is contributed to the principal on top of any interest that's already accumulated. A substance interest loan will typically cost you more in interest than an easy interest loan with the very same annual portion rate. A basic interest loan is one in which the interest has been computed by increasing the principal (P) times the rate (r) times the number of time durations (t). The formula looks like this: I (interest) = P (principal) x r (rate) x t (period). When borrowing cash, the quantity obtained, called the primary, plus the interest, which is what the lending institution charges for loaning the cash, should be repaid.
Easy interest is the most standard method of computing interest on a loan. In reality, interest whether it's being paid or earned is determined utilizing different approaches. The longer the term of a loan, the less accurate a basic interest calculation will be. Making early payments or additional payments will reduce a loan's primary balance and cut the overall expense of interest paid over the life of the loan.
Easy interest is significantly beneficial to customers who make timely payments. Late payments are unfavorable as more cash will be directed towards the interest and less towards the principal. Basic interest uses mostly to short-term loans, such as personal loans. A simple-interest home loan charges everyday interest rather of month-to-month interest.
Any money that's left over is applied to the principal. Some lenders apply easy interest to mortgages with a biweekly payment strategy. This payment technique results in interest savings due to the fact that debtors make two additional payments a year.
